Sam Bradford was limited in practice with a knee injury

Posted by Mike Florio on September 13, 2017, 9:25 PM EDT

As Vikings fans continue to bask in the afterglow of the best game of quarterback Sam Bradford‘s career, here’s a splash of cold water: Bradford was limited in practice on Wednesday with a knee injury.

The injury report doesn’t specify whether it’s a left or right knee injury. He torn the ACL in his left knee in 2013 and again in 2014.

Less than 48 hours removed from Monday night’s masterpiece, it’s hard at this point to reach any conclusions regarding whether Bradford will or won’t play when the Vikings travel to Pittsburgh on Sunday. If for some reason he can’t play, it will be the Case Keenum show.

Vikings quarterback Sam Bradford was limited in practice all week, had an MRI on Tuesday (which was negative) and is listed as “questionable” for Sunday’s game against the Pittsburgh Steelers.

This is an unfortunate follow-up to his widely lauded performance in the season opener.

It is probably nothing more than that, however. At least that can be our hope for now.

Bradford will likely play Sunday. The question – Sunday and as the season progresses – is how effective he will be.

Even in this video from practice, on a light toss, he doesn’t step into throw and shift weight on to left knee.

If an inability to step into throws occurs in games, accuracy will be an issue. Pocket awareness also comes into play if a quarterback is thinking about his lead leg.

However, it is common to have associated meniscus or articular cartilage damage after two ACL surgeries, and that is what the MRI was for.

It is also not unusual to have some residual swelling.

We can easily hope that is the case and nothing more

Review of Monday’s game film did not show a play with injury, and the assumption is these precautions by the Vikings were just an early-season accommodation to swelling soreness.
